§ 94.99 PENALTY.
   (A)   Any person violating any provision of § 94.02 shall be guilty of a Class 3 misdemeanor. ('76 Code, § 10-1-12) (Ord. 651, passed 9-22-83; Am. Ord. 890, passed 10-10-91; Am. Ord. 2004-006, passed 5-13-04; Am. Ord. 2014-001, passed 1-9-14)
   (B)   Any person who violates the prohibitions of § 94.03, where hours of operation notices are posted, shall be guilty of a petty offense. ('76 Code, § 10-1-11) (Ord. 522, passed 11-13-80; Am. Ord. 851, passed 12-14-89; Am. Ord. 2004-006, passed 5-13-04; Am. Ord. 2014-001, passed 1-9-14)
   (C)   Any person who violates the prohibitions of § 94.07 shall be guilty of a civil traffic offense.
   (D)   (1)   With the exception of §§ 94.02, 94.03, and 94.07 any person violating any provision of this chapter shall be guilty of a Class 3 misdemeanor.
      (2)   Repeated offenses may incur additional penalties of imprisonment, and/or both a fine and imprisonment as determined by the court.
